November 17 "Secrets in My Heart" I Corinthians 13

If I have the faith to move a mountain but don't carry love with it,
I. am. nothing. I Corinthians 13:2

One ounce of charity is more than moving mountains.
He is going to disown us if we deny what is going on in our lives.
You can't stand some people.
You avoid your mom.
You don't want to relate to the throw-aways,
especially to the elderly, like me.
We are quick to serve---sometimes.
Let's go feed the homeless and do our part.
Your hands may be open and your heart may be closed.
If you have no true love for God and goodwill to man,
the most costly things you do in life will avail you nothing.
Even suffering.  Even martyrdom.
"The outward carriage may be plausible,
when the inward principle is very bad.
Our principle may work us up to the hardest,
but we might never embrace the True Love.
Do we feel the "sacred heat" in our hearts?
Do I enter into the secrets of my own heart?
Do I treat others with ill will
in open defiance to the law of love?
